上一篇文章减少服务提供者的启动加速你服务的性能 2.0
有提到过怎么移除服务提供者 , 不过有网友说, 直接移除视图服务会出错, 这里就写一篇文章怎么移除视图服务
下载一个全新的Laravel项目
composer...Laravel默认的错误页面,并且错误消息不足,我们查看一下错误日志文件storage/logs/laravel.log
Laravel
从图片中看到Session的启动导致的错误..., 从Session中获取错误, 然后共享到视图里, 这里就会依赖视图服务, 我们注释掉这个中间件
然后再次访问首页
Laravel
如果Laravel版本低的话,Illuminate...当然就会出现这个错误, 因为默认的错误处理, Laravel会去找storage/views/errors/404.blade.php的视图文件(根据状态码找对应的文件)
我们开始自定义错误,...,但是项目API和admin混合,admin需要使用视图,API不需要.